Next-Generation Nucleic Acid Testing Probe Design Model for In Vitro Diagnostic
RosePeak addresses the challenges of complex probe optimization processes and high costs in existing vitro nucleic acid diagnostics by introducing a large language model based on thermodynamic and kinetic calculations. This AI-driven tool designs high accuracy, high specificity detection probes, streamlining the development process for diagnostic companies and labs. Through integrated solutions that combines software and consumables, RosePeak accelerates optimiation of probe design process, reduces experimental costs and enhances detection accuracy as compared to traditional approaches.
